More about KDAV 1590 Oldies Remembered

KDAV is an AM radio station that started broadcasting on 1590 in Lubbock, Texas in August 1998. The KDAV call letters were originally assigned to AM 580 in Lubbock. This was the station that Buddy Holly had performed at before he had made it big. The KDAV call letters were also assigned to a station in Davenport, Iowa. They were reassigned to the Lubbock market when our station owner had asked to have them issued to him. KDAV is one of the last independently-owned-and-operated commercial radio stations in the U.S.A. KDAV AM 1590 was originally a station that had focused on 1950's and early 60's rock & roll music. Because of the difficulty in finding enough advertisers, KDAV had expanded its music library to include Mid 1960's and 1970's Rock and Roll music and pop music, as well as, a few 1980's songs back in 2007. In 2010, KDAV further changed its format by adding The Alex Jones Talk Show. In 2013, KDAV added a local Saturday morning talk show called Texans In The Know. This was the same year KDAV started airing Nascar Sprint Cup Series Races from the Motor Racing Network. On March 30, 2015, High Plains Radio Network and Monte Spearman took over the programming of KDAV AM 1590. That is when it ceased broadcasting oldies and classic hits music, the two Alex Jones talk shows, Texans In The Know, and MRN coverage of the Sprint Cup Series races.
